Senior Java Developer

praca it: etat dla AdPilot / Warszawa

Tagi: Java Programista C refactoring TDD

AdPilot is an innovative advertising agency, providing complete services in the area of internet marketing, using the newest technological advancements. Our most valuable asset is our Team – young and committed people who are eager to share their knowledge and experience. If you would like to share your passion with us – join us!

Currently we are looking for Senior Java Developer.

Key duties:
- working on improving a large, high speed internet based system key to our business
- technical leadership and mentoring for the rest of the development team
- ensuring that tools and processes which are needed to ensure system quality are in place whilst those tools or processes which are getting in the way of delivering high quality code as quickly as reasonable are identified and replaced or removed
- leading refactoring efforts, proposing, analyzing and vetting architectural changes, code reviews and transferring knowledge to team members
- supporting the Project Manager and operations team in developing plans to improve existing functionality and deploy new functions

Requirements:
- experience of working in large / high capacity / very high transaction rate / highly efficient systems
- very good knowledge of Java programming
- at least five years experience working on Java systems with at least three on large systems
- at least two years experience in C programming
- at least one year experience working in Agile development environment
- knowledge of REST interfaces, Big Data
- well experienced in code refactoring
- TDD and/or BDD experience
- success working with at least one alternative JVM language (Scala / Clojure / Jython, etc.)
- some experience of working with open source or public IaaS technologies (Amazon / Eucalyptus / OpenStack, etc.)
- knowledge of script languages (Python, Perl, Bash)

Good to have:
- PaaS experience
- NoSQL databases
- Hadoop / MapReduce

We offer:

As a modern and innovative company we are able to give you an opportunity to develop and broaden your experience by working with professionals and experts. You will experience a friendly atmosphere and challenging tasks ruling out routine. We guarantee flexible working hours and remuneration adequate to your engagement and results.



Jak składać oferty pracy

Ta oferta pracy została opublikowana ponad 60 dni temu...

« powrót na stronę główną
Jeżeli ta oferta pracy nie jest zgodna z regulaminem, powiadom nas!   
Poleć znajomemu
Opublikowana 2013-09-20
Wyświetlona: 5213 razy